Output 340677c9a3d669c2039086951115f8de7f1d3be359caa514504370e3b13bc0e1:0

value
371260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b6572844ba32e83ba864e19d45a559c00faf0ef OP_EQUAL
address
3BUskkfsLJvnJy8EqX4CmkbQDqLMbcHRNu
transaction
340677c9a3d669c2039086951115f8de7f1d3be359caa514504370e3b13bc0e1
spent
true